The Joker R1 - Airbrushed Motorbike Video Step by Step Part 2



The Joker R1, a custom street bike which we were commissioned by Bike Craft to complete late last year.

This 2 Part step by step video will show you how we airbrushed this Heath Ledger, Joker artwork onto either fairing of the R1. You will learn freehand techniques, masking and how to render the iconic Joker portrait.

BC Buell gets front cover of RAPID magazine.




This bike, built by BC (BikeCraft) has won numerous awards around Australia, and has recently been featured on the front cover of Rapid Bikes Magazine, issue # 62 - 2011.
The bike was completely customised by BC and took a reported 2 years to complete.
Airbrush Asylum was asked to complete the airbrush rendering of the Celtic Design and adding some BC logos to the mix. The Original design was created by Matt (BC) with the Candy green also applied by BC. Overall it was a team effort and we were really happy to be a part of it.
Now known as the ‘Cyclone’ this Buell is a fantastic example of a true custom Streetfighter, and we look forward to working with BC on many more of their unique custom builds.
